MD: JVC XM-PX5 Player problems

2001-06-06 Thread L K


I've had my md player for over 18 months now and its
been playing quite well. However over the past month
or so, its been acting up a bit.  Its started getting
a lot of read errors and not being able to detect some
discs or getting TOC errors.  Also sometimes when its
playing, it'll just skip for no reason.  I would be
sitting down, would not have touched the md at all,
and the music would stop all of a sudden for no
reason. Sometimes it will start again after 3 seconds
by itself, but sometimes it will not restart playing
even if i press stop and try to start it again.  To
try to get it playing again i'd have to eject the disc
and reinsert it, sometimes getting a Read Error.

Does anyone know what could be the problem and if
theres anything i can or should do?

MD: Skipping on MD's

2000-03-22 Thread L K


Hi all, 

I bought a JVC XM-PX5 md player from hongkong just
over 2 months ago. And i'm quite happy with its size
and weight. however, i'd just like to ask about how
much other Md players skip when walking. basically i
find that my player skips *A LOT* 
normally i just keep it in my trouser pocket, and i
dont believe i walk fast, but in my larger pockets,
the md does swing a lot, and even walking on flat
ground, the md skips, and stops playing until i take
it out and just hold it when i walk. i find if i hold
it in my hand while walking or running then its fine,
only when i have it in my pocket does it skip.
is there anything i should do that can stop it
skipping so much? 
or is my md just not working right?
